#678833 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#678833 is composed of 40.4% red, 53.3%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.5%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 83.3 degrees, a saturation of 45.5% and a lightness of 36.7%. #678833 color hex could be obtained by blending #ceff66 with #001100.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#678833
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060803 is the darkest color, while #fbfd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#678833
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f6457 is the less saturated color, while #72ba01 is the most saturated one.
